> On Oct 4, 2017, at 4:23 AM, Joseph Hesse <joehe...@gmail.com> wrote: > > I would like to save my data into a MySQL database. Please inform me how to > do this. I am familiar with MySQL and queries, I would like to end up with a > database with relevant tables.
Make sure that you have the MySQL dbi-backend installed (not available on MacOS until GnuCash 2.8 unless you build it yourself, should already be present in the Windows bundle, on other Ones/Distros consult your package manager). Launch GnuCash, open the file you want to convert, select File>Save As… from the menu, and select MySql from the combo box at the top of the dialog box. You’ll be prompted for the server URI, a database name, and login credentials. The user that you log in as must have DBCREATE privilege.
